Factors Contributing to Flagyl Resistance

Factors contributing to Flagyl resistance include overuse of antibiotics, genetic mutations in bacteria, poor patient compliance, and the presence of efflux pumps that expel the drug before it can act on the infection. Other factors such as inappropriate prescribing practices and environmental contamination with antibiotic residues can also play a role in the development of resistance.
Furthermore, the misuse of Flagyl in veterinary and agricultural settings, as well as the global spread of resistant bacteria through travel and trade, contribute to the increasing challenge of combating Flagyl resistance. It is crucial for healthcare providers to be mindful of these contributing factors and implement strategies to preserve the effectiveness of Flagyl in treating bacterial infections.
The Clinical Impact of Flagyl Resistance
Flagyl resistance can have devastating consequences on patient outcomes and treatment efficacy in clinical settings. Patients may experience prolonged illnesses, failed treatments, and increased healthcare costs due to the challenges posed by flagyl resistance. It also complicates the management of infections and necessitates the use of alternative, potentially less effective medications. These clinical implications highlight the urgent need for proactive strategies to address and mitigate flagyl resistance in healthcare settings.
